How they compare

Bhutan currently reports 816.01 against 807.05 in Grenada, a difference of 8.96.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 64 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Grenada ahead.

Bhutan ranks 109th and Grenada ranks 110th of 191 countries.

Grenada has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Bhutan Grenada Difference Ahead
1960s 264.57 855.42 590.86 Grenada
1970s 264.51 834.9 570.39 Grenada
1980s 262.47 805.51 543.04 Grenada
1990s 696.46 799.86 103.41 Grenada
2000s 744.67 803.2 58.53 Grenada
2010s 748.19 842.02 93.84 Grenada
2020s 770.51 810.64 40.13 Grenada

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
